The LinsoulWGZBLON B50 headphones feature a lightweight design, 50mm composite diaphragm for superior sound quality, and a detachable cable for easy upgrades. With a low impedance of 32Ω and high sensitivity of 117dB, these headphones are perfect for mobile devices, ensuring an immersive listening experience without the need for an amplifier.

I tried. Edit: hold up...
Like another reviewer on here I bought these based on a review from ZeosPantera. I usually have pretty similar tastes in headphones, but these are a big departure. I initially liked them for instrumentals and they do have a very broad sound stage. But almost all vocals sound honky and muted. Like they’re in a tin can. I even tried modifying the cans by liking them with foam. But alas. These miss the mark in some major ways. Not worth the pickup if you already have a decent pair of closed backs and for the price you can do a lot better elsewhere. Tragic because they FEEL great.EDIT: Okay.. hear me out.. I love the way these feel. So I didn't want to give up. They're not perfect but.. and again, hear me out.. Stuff them with toilet paper. There are 6 screws holding each earcup to the cans. Take them off.. fill it up.. and just.. wow. I can't believe how much better they sound. I'm going to buy some different foams to play around with tuning, but just filling it up does a world of good.

Mod update review!
Update:Okay, I’ve been experimenting a lot more with these headphones. I just took a shot in the dark with this new hack. So I took a handful of bubble wrap ( yes bubble wrap) and stuffed each cup with a handful. That gave a much better sound, but peircing. Now, hear me out. I then took some foam and stuffed each cup with a handful on top of the bubble wrap( make sure it’s fully packed)…..Lo and behold..that evened the sound out. They now sound like Koss kcf75’s on steroids. The soundstage is A lot wider and I swear vocals sound as I’m in the sound booth with the artist! And to add to that, I also removed the headphone cup mesh also. That made a little change also. But you don’t have to do that, it was my choice to do that.I tested out a few songs with vocals that weren’t mixed right, now vocals stand out with this mod.Ive been testing them out for like 8 hours, and they sound Amazing now!!! If you try it, make sure to place the bubble wrap in first so it’s right on the back wall of the cup. Then place the toilet paper on top of that. It will be a very tight fit, but it will close….Give it a try…I also used a Lg V60 and Lg v8 for testing with usb audio player pro on bit perfect mode.
